GOLD PRICE IN INDIAN RUPEE — APRIL 10, 2019
💱 XAU/INR · Wednesday, April 10, 2019
On Wednesday, April 10, 2019, the gold spot price was C$1,744.74 per troy ounce in Canadian Dollars, equivalent to ₹101,020.45 INR per ounce or ₹3,247.88 INR per gram. Gold rose +0.54% from the previous trading session.

India is the world's second-largest consumer of gold, with deep cultural and religious significance for gold jewelry and investment. Indian gold imports significantly influence global demand patterns. Canadian-Indian diaspora investors often track gold prices in both CAD and INR for family purchases and remittances.
